The political landscape in Canada is rapidly changing. In addition to the conservative governments of Manitoba and Saskatchewan, there is a blue wave sweeping across the Dominion. Right-of-center parties are gaining more and more ground: Doug Ford in Ontario last year; Jason Kenney’s recent win in Alberta; Blaine Higgs in New Brunswick; François Legault in Quebec; and most recently, Dennis King in Prince Edward Island. In 2015, by contrast, most of the provinces from the east to the west coast were left-leaning, excluding Saskatchewan. Federally, the situation seems similar. The approval rating of Prime Minister Justin Trudeau, the leader of the Liberal Party of Canada, has dropped significantly in the past few months—dropping several percentage points lower than U.S. President Donald Trump.
